The [previous patch](#163418) has added a check to prevent adding an entry point into a constant island, but only for successfully disassembled functions. Because scanExternalRefs() is also called when a function fails to be disassembled or is skipped, it can still attempt to add an entry point at constant islands. The same issue may occur if without a check for it So, this patch complements the 'constant island' check in scanExternalRefs().

…nstead of an invalid range. (#164715) Previously, when the text in selected range was different from the decl's name, `name` returned an invalid range, which could cause crashes if `name` was nested in other range selectors that assumed always valid ranges. With this change, `name` returns an `Error` if it can't get the range.
`<wchar.h>` should at least include the forward declaration of `struct tm`, since it's needed for the `wcsftime` declaration (also, see https://man7.org/linux/man-pages/man0/wchar.h.0p.html). Even though we don't yet have `wcsftime`, some downstream users (notably - libcxx) expects to see `struct tm` declaration there, to re-declare it under `std` namespace: https://github.com/llvm/llvm-project/blob/c46bfed1a484d30cd251a9a225649d74e3bf0af5/libcxx/include/cwchar#L135 So, add this type declaration to llvm-libc version of `wchar.h` now.
